How To Fix RSRD106 - Unable to send E-mail to all recipients


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: RSRD - Report Dissemination

  • Message number: 106

  • Message text: Unable to send E-mail to all recipients

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message RSRD106 - Unable to send E-mail to all recipients ?

    The SAP error message RSRD106, which states "Unable to send E-mail to all recipients," typically occurs in the context of SAP Business Intelligence (BI) or SAP Business Warehouse (BW) when there is an issue with sending emails, often related to the distribution of reports or alerts.

    Causes:

    1. Invalid Email Addresses: One or more of the email addresses in the recipient list may be invalid or incorrectly formatted.
    2. SMTP Configuration Issues: The Simple Mail Transfer Protocol (SMTP) settings in the SAP system may not be configured correctly, preventing emails from being sent.
    3. Recipient Limitations: There may be restrictions on the number of recipients that can be included in a single email.
    4. Network Issues: There could be network connectivity problems that prevent the SAP system from reaching the email server.
    5. Authorization Issues: The user or the system may not have the necessary authorizations to send emails.
    6. Email Server Issues: The email server itself may be down or experiencing issues.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Email Addresses: Verify that all email addresses in the recipient list are valid and correctly formatted.
    2. Review SMTP Configuration:
      • Go to transaction code SCOT in SAP.
      • Check the SMTP node settings and ensure that the configuration is correct (e.g., SMTP server address, port, etc.).
      • Test the connection to the SMTP server to ensure it is reachable.
    3. Limit Recipients: If there are too many recipients, try reducing the number of recipients in the distribution list.
    4. Check Network Connectivity: Ensure that the SAP system can connect to the email server without any network issues.
    5. Review Authorizations: Ensure that the user or the system has the necessary authorizations to send emails. Check the roles and profiles assigned to the user.
    6. Check Email Server Status: Verify that the email server is operational and not experiencing any issues. You may need to contact your IT department or email service provider for assistance.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es:
      • SCOT: For configuring and monitoring the SMTP settings.
      • SOST: To check the status of sent emails and see if there are any errors logged.
    • SAP Notes: Check for any relevant SAP Notes that may address specific issues related to email sending in your version of SAP.
    • Logs: Review the application logs (transaction SLG1) for any additional error messages that may provide more context on the failure.

    By following these steps, you should be able to identify and resolve the issue causing the RSRD106 error message in SAP.
